Registration
Students must register as a full-time student at NTU and are liable for tuition fees at NTU while overseas. Students do not have to pay tuition fees to the host university, but remain liable for miscellaneous, accommodation, living, insurance, transportation and other personal fees.
Academic Information
  1. The language requirements listed are the minimum standards. Applicants are advised to look into specific departments and courses to ensure they meet all prerequisites and additional language criteria. The host institution reserves the right to deny admission if no suitable departments or courses are available
  2. The exchange program is divided into General Program and International College
  3. English-Taught Programs: At the undergraduate level, only the International College and the Faculty of Information and Communication Technology offer courses in English; all other programs are taught in Thai. At the graduate level, all programs are offered in English.
  4. Please note that the general program and the International College program have different deadlines for nomination and application. The information provided here refers to the general program. For further details, please refer to our factsheet.
  5. Master's or PhD students are NOT allowed to take undergraduate courses/subjects/units.
  6. Minimum academic workload per semester: 12 credit hours
  7. Creative Technology is not open to exchange students.
  8. Insurance information:Exchange students must purchase health insurance from their home country。
  9. Life cost:15,000 THB – 20,000 THB (covering accommodation / transportation fees/ living allowance/food/ etc.)。
